Scope

Intended Audience: Channel Partners, White Label Partners, Tier 1 Technicians and higher

This document will teach you step by step, how to perform a firmware update on a fax bridge using PuTTY.

 

Requirements

  • Network access to Faxbridge
  • Private IP of Faxbridge
  • Putty or other SSH tool
  • Admin password for Faxbridge
  • Access to mFax
 

Gather IP

  1. Log into mFax.
  2. Find the fax bridge that you are going to perform a firmware update on and click on the gear icon
  3. Copy the private IP address into the Host Name (or IP address) box in PuTTY.
  4. Click Open

Terminal Commands
